Rooftop Solar Permitting in Maryland Gets Faster and Simpler

Maryland's Utility RELIEF Act (passed April 13, 2026) requires counties to adopt automated solar permitting systems, cap residential fees at $500, and complete inspections within five business days—reducing permitting delays that previously ran double the national average and potentially saving households $2,300 annually and ~$76,000 over a system's lifetime.
